SCOTTSBLUFF, Neb. — The Midwest Theater is proud to announce that country artist Craig Wayne Boyd, winner of The Voice season seven, will perform live on May 8, 2026, in a special benefit concert supporting neighbors affected by the recent fires in the Panhandle.

This event carries a powerful meaning for the community. The Midwest Theater itself was born from resilience. Built 80 years ago on the ashes of the former Egyptian Theater. Over the decades, residents have repeatedly rallied to preserve the theater. Most recently its iconic marquee, even after fire and hail damage threatened its future. That same spirit of unity now fuels this benefit concert.

“The support we have felt from people throughout the entire valley for the theater is humbling,” said Midwest Theater executive director Krista Baird. “Our community has always rebuilt, restored and risen together. Turning the Craig Wayne Boyd concert into a benefit concert for our 80th Anniversary seemed like the perfect thing to do. It is a way to turn music into meaningful action.”

Concert proceeds will go directly toward relief efforts for families recovering from the recent fires, helping them rebuild and restore what was lost. Donation to be made to Oregon Trail Community Foundation - Morrill Fire Relief Fund.
